ITHACA, N.Y. - Junior
Christian Gramuglia won three bouts to take home the title at 165 in helping Oswego to eighth place out of fourteen teams at the Ithaca College Invitational. Gramuglia defeated teammate
Charlie Grygas for the championship after Grygas took down the top-seeded wrestler to start the day.
THE BASICS
- Final Score: 66 pts (8th of 14)
- Location: A&E Center - Ithaca, N.Y.
HOW IT HAPPENED
- Gramuglia started the day with a 3-2 decision over third-ranked Cole Karam of NYU and then a 9-3 decision over Jeff Suschana of Western New England.
- In the final, it was a fall at 2:26 of the first that gave Oswego their only champion for the event.
- Grygas' run was no less impressive, however, as he started the day by taking down top seeded Kaidon Winters of RIT by an 8-4 decision.
- Winters finished fifth in the country at the NCAA Championships last season, including a perfect 14-0 in dual matchups.
- Grygas then earned a fall (3:25) in the semifinal against Reese Millington of Castleton.
- At 174, fifth-seeded Isaac Mathews advanced to the semis by way of a medical forfeit before dropping a 6-5 decision to top seed Joe Lupisella of RIT.
- Mathews would end up sixth after losing a close 8-6 decision and suffering a fall (8:30) in his final match.
- Teammate Aidan Mathews began the day with a fall (2:26) to get to the semifinal but would end up finishing in sixth in his weight class.
- Freshman My'kle Thomas continued his strong showing in bouncing back from a major decision to record a fall (4:01) in his next match to finish in the top eight.
